文 | 梁雨山
“Uniswap v3将成为有史以来最灵活、高效的AMM。”
23日凌晨,Uniswap正式发文介绍市场期待已久的V3版本,披露新产品的重要功能,以及开发进度。
本文对UniswapV3版本的重要改进以及新功能进行通俗化介绍,希望能够帮你更加快速了解V3版本全貌。
聚合流动性
LP可以自己选择为池中某个价格区间提供流动性
理解「聚合流动性」功能前,我们先了解LP头寸在Uniswap v2版本中的使用情况。
在v2版本中,流动性沿着x * y = k价格曲线平均分配,池中资产用于0到无穷大之间的所有价格。通常,LP投入在资金池中的绝大多数流动性从未被使用。例如,在Uniswap v2版本中,DAI / USDC池中仅保留约0.50%的资金用于0.99~1.01美元之间的交易,而这是LP期望看到的最大交易量,且能够在该价格区间获得更多收益。这意味着,LP仅能为其头寸的一小部分收取费用。
在v3版本设计中,「聚合流动性」功能提高LP资本利用率。即,LP可以将头寸集中在其认为的代币交易量最多的价格区间内,从而实现收益最大化。例如,在ETH / DAI池中,LP认为1000~ 1700美元范围内的交易量最多,其可以将大部分资金分配到1000~ 1700美元价格区间,小部分资金投入到1000~ 2000美元区间。
简单来说,LP可以自主选择为池中某个价格区间提供流动性。这样一来,LP可以充分利用头寸,实现收益最大化。
LP可以选择为曲线中250~12000美元价格区间提供流动性
多费用等级
LP为高风险交易对提供流动性,获更高费率
Uniswap v3中,LP可以选择三种不同的费用等级,即 0.05%、0.30% 和 1.00%。对于风险较高的交易对,交易费更高。反之,亦然。
官方团队认为,ETH/DAI等交易对费用在0.30%左右比较合适,而其他资产交易费可能在1.00%更合适。
整体来说,「多费用等级」的设置保护LP在市场风险下的收益情况。
范围订单
交易者可以在希望的价格区间交易
「范围订单」功能适用于LP和交易者,其借鉴传统加密货币交易所中的限价交易功能,允许用户在一定价格范围内交易。
「范围订单」功能设计中,用户可以在设定的某个价格范围内充值某项资产,如果该资产到达设定的范围,其将逐渐换成交易对的另一种资产。反之,如果该资产价格超过价格范围的区间,就会全部换成另一类资产。
让我们继续用例子来理解。假设Alic手中目前有1000万DAI,并想成为LP,为DAI / USDC提供流动性,而DAI当前价格低于1.001 USDC。此时,其将价格区间选择在1.001~1.002DAI / USDC。
当市场价格到达Alic设定范围时,交易开始执行,范围订单的平均执行价格是最小价格和最大价格的几何平均值。在Alice例子中,订单执行价在1.001499DAI / USDC,此时其手中资产变成50%DAI和50%USDC。而当DAI超过1.002美元时,Alice的流动性将完全转换为USDC。此时,Alice必须提取她的流动性(或使用第三方服务代表她提取),以避免在DAI/USDC开始低于1.002时自动转换回DAI。
如果Alic不想成为LP,其可以通过「范围订单」功能进行获利套现、逢低买入。
预言机
增加数据调取频度,降低50% Gas 消耗
v3版本对时间加权的平均价格(TWAP)预言机进行改进,支持通过一次链上调用计算过去约 9 天内任何的 TWAP 价格,且Gas消耗相较v2降低50%。
结语
整体来看,Uniswap v3在借鉴中心化交易所功能的基础上,试图通过提高流动性、资本利用率,改善用户体验。
当然,在此过程中,产品的设计也变得更加繁杂,由此导致用户学习门槛升高。例如,由于不同LP可以为不同资产价格提供流动性,流动性仓位不再可互换 ,LP Token将由ERC-20 代币(同质化代币)变为非同质化代币( NFT)。如果LP希望将收益复投到其他协议,其面临的过程将更加繁琐。
声明:本内容为作者独立观点,不代表 CoinVoice 立场,且不构成投资建议,请谨慎对待,如需报道或加入交流群,请联系微信:VOICE-V。
简介:区块链先锋门户
评论0条